Three Facts About Thyroid Disease and Your Feet

January is Thyroid Disease Awareness Month. How much do you know about thyroid disease and its possible effects on your foot health? Here are three facts that Cook County podiatrist Dr. Stavros O. Alexopoulos would like you to know:

  1. Your thyroid is a small, butterfly-shaped gland located in your throat. It is part of your endocrine system and is responsible for producing hormones that help regulate your metabolism. There are two types of thyroid disease: hyperthyroidism and hypothyroidism. Hyperthyroidism is a condition when the thyroid is underactive. Hypothyroidism, which is the much more common of the two conditions, occurs when the thyroid is underactive. Nearly five percent of Americans over the age of 12 have hypothyroidism.
  2. Signs of hypothyroidism include unexplained weight gain, fatigue, cold extremities, and joint pain. In the feet, this joint pain may have pain and inflammation symptoms that seem like arthritis but are a specific condition known as arthropathy. Untreated, the discomfort caused by arthropathy can make it challenging to wear shoes, stand, walk, exercise, or engage in daily life activities.
